Early Life

Jake Schatz was born on July 25, 1990 in Australia. From a young age, he had a passion for rugby and dreamed of one day playing professionally. Unfortunately, his childhood was marked by tragedy as he lost his mother, Allison, to breast cancer. Despite this heartbreaking loss, Schatz was determined to honor his mother's memory and pursue his rugby career.

Rugby Career

Schatz's rugby journey began when he toured with the Queensland development squad in 2008. This experience fueled his desire to excel in the sport, and in 2010, he made his debut with the premiere squad of the Queensland Reds. It was a significant milestone in his career, and Schatz quickly proved himself to be a valuable asset to the team.

Throughout his time with the Reds, Schatz showcased his talent and dedication to the sport. In 2010, he was named the Reds Rookie of the Year, a well-deserved recognition of his hard work and skill on the field. His versatility as a flanker and Number 8 made him a formidable player, and he quickly became a fan favorite.
